WebPAPER BOATS IDENTIFICATION OF PAPER BOATS. A mark such as an "X" is drawn with a soft lead pencil on the inner surface of the bottom of the boat. This will attach and be visible on the wax block when solidified and removed from the paper boat; Embedding molds should bear the case number and other identification data of the tissue ... WebBase molds for use in histology feature smooth interior finishes and rounded corners to facilitate specimen removal. These molds are disposable or reusable, fabricated from specially formulated plastic or stainless steel, and certain models have wings to ensure level embedding. WebNov 9, 2016 · The sample specimen is then infiltrated by embedding agents by using mostly paraffin. There are many other waxes or plastics that can be a substitute of paraffin. Examples are methyl methacrylate, glycol methacrylate, araldite, and epon. Prepare a square mold (paper boat), with the appropriate size to fully engulf the tissues. WebFor this method place a drop of OCT into a small plastic tray, cryo mold or weigh boat, the tissue sample is placed in the drop and oriented. If orientation is important, special care should be taken to insure that the surface touching the face of the mold is placed properly, as this will be the side that will produce sections.
